#### main.py
####
#### This is the main entry point of the report generation system.
#### It handles the overall workflow, including:
#### - Checking for required Python packages.
#### - Prompting the user to regenerate an existing report or create a new one.
#### - Calling the report generation functions from the 'analysis' package.
#### - Converting the generated markdown report to a Word document.
#### - Logging key events and errors throughout the process.
import os
import subprocess
import sys
import time
import logging
from md_to_word import convert_md_to_docx
from analysis.report_generation import generate_report
# Configuration
file_path = './1k_lines_sales_data.xlsx'
model_name = "phi4:latest" # gives best results, takes 16 GB of GPU RAM
# model_name = "gemma3:12b" # gives 2nd best results, takes 12 GB of GPU RAM
# model_name = "deepseek-r1:1.5b" #smallest model takes 3 GB of GPU RAM adds <THINKING>
output_dir = "./output"
temperature = 0.1
max_tokens = 2048 # Experiment with this to tweak depth of report (context window)
md_report = os.path.join(output_dir, "executive_report.md")
def check_requirements():
"""Verify required packages are installed"""
try:
import pandas
import docx
import matplotlib
import seaborn
import requests
return True
except ImportError as e:
print(f"Missing requirement: {str(e)}")
print("Please install requirements: pip install -r requirements.txt")
return False
def prompt_user(prompt, default=None):
"""Helper function for user prompts"""
while True:
response = input(f"{prompt} [y/n]: ").lower()
if response in ('y', 'yes'):
return True
elif response in ('n', 'no'):
return False
elif default is not None and response == '':
return default
print("Please enter 'y' or 'n'")
def main():
# Configure logging
logging.basicConfig(
level=logging.INFO,
format='%(asctime)s - %(levelname)s - %(message)s',
filename='./report_generator.log'
)
# Start timing
start_time = time.time()
# Check requirements
if not check_requirements():
logging.error("Missing required packages")
return
# Create output directory if it doesn't exist
os.makedirs(output_dir, exist_ok=True)
# Check if report exists
if os.path.exists(md_report):
print("\nExisting report found:", md_report)
logging.info(f"Found existing report at {md_report}")
if not prompt_user("Do you want to regenerate the report?"):
print("Using existing report...")
logging.info("Using existing report")
else:
print("Regenerating report...")
logging.info("Regenerating report")
report_md = generate_report(file_path, output_dir, model_name, temperature, max_tokens)
if report_md:
with open(md_report, 'w') as f:
f.write(report_md)
else:
print("Report generation failed")
logging.error("Report generation failed")
return
else:
print("No existing report found - generating new report...")
logging.info("Generating new report")
report_md = generate_report(file_path, output_dir, model_name, temperature, max_tokens)
if report_md:
with open(md_report, 'w') as f:
f.write(report_md)
else:
print("Report generation failed")
logging.error("Report generation failed")
return
# Convert to Word
print("\nConverting markdown to Word document...")
logging.info("Starting markdown to Word conversion")
if convert_md_to_docx(md_report, output_dir):
print("\nConversion complete!")
print(f"Word document saved to: {os.path.join(output_dir, 'executive_report.docx')}")
logging.info(f"Conversion successful. DOCX saved to {os.path.join(output_dir, 'executive_report.docx')}")
else:
print("\nConversion failed")
logging.error("Markdown to Word conversion failed")
# Log completion time
logging.info(f"Completed in {time.time() - start_time:.2f} seconds")
if __name__ == "__main__":
print("=== Report Generation System ===")
main()
